P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
Many of today's vehicles are pre-wired with a brake control connector under the dash. A standard brake control wiring harness provides an easy way to install a brake controller into a factory under-dash connector. This brake control harness has been designed to offer simple plug-in installation of your vehicle to the REESE Towpower brake control. The harness will mate directly between your vehicle and several REESE Towpower brake controls offering easy trouble-free wiring.
- OEM style wiring harness
- Quick and easy plug in connections
- Reduces possible short circuits
- Features factory connector on one end and brake control plug on the other
- Works on time proportional and time based controls
- Designed to meet the length required for each application
- Simple do it yourself instructions on every package
- Positive locking connector stays connected when plug in tightly
